Carrot mottle virus

Umbravirus maculacarotae

Description

Pathogen and disease type. Umbravirus maculacarotae, commonly known as the carrot mottle virus, is a systemic pathogen affecting the carrot crop. This virus disrupts the host's vascular system, leading to severe physiological dysfunction and stunted growth, effectively preventing the plant from reaching full maturity and potential yield.

Susceptible crops. The primary agricultural host is the cultivated carrot (Daucus carota). While it is specifically adapted to carrots, the virus may also persist in various wild umbellifers, which serve as environmental reservoirs, allowing the pathogen to survive during winter months and jump to new commercial plantings in the spring.

Symptoms and signs. Infected plants typically exhibit distinct chlorotic mottling on the foliage, which often progresses to a reddish-purple discoloration of the leaves. Infected carrots are characterized by stunted development and deformed root structures. The texture of the root often becomes woody and fibrous, rendering it unsuitable for market consumption.

Conditions for development and spread. The transmission of the virus is strictly linked to its vector, the carrot psyllid (Trioza apicalis). The virus is acquired and transmitted by the insect during feeding. Favorable conditions include mild, dry weather which facilitates the migration of psyllids, allowing them to rapidly spread the virus across dense fields.

Damage and control measures. This disease poses a significant risk to commercial carrot production, often leading to total crop failure in susceptible cultivars. Management strategies include the strategic application of insecticides to control the psyllid population, maintaining field hygiene by eliminating wild host weeds, and utilizing resistant carrot varieties to minimize the impact of the virus.
